Abstract
Infections of the upper extremity can be challenging to diagnose and treat because of the complex anatomy and range of offending pathogens. Early recognition of infections that require an emergent surgical intervention, such as necrotizing fasciitis and septic joints, is imperative for good clinical outcomes. In addition, prompt diagnosis and intervention for deep closed space infections, such as deep abscesses or flexor tenosynovitis, is necessary to avoid chronic pain and dysfunction. Complicating factors such as underlying osteomyelitis, atypical pathogens, and immunocompromised states of patients should always be considered when treating upper-extremity infections.

Abstract
We report a case of a fisherman presenting with a rare and unusual carpal tunnel syndrome due to Mycobacterium marinum infection of the hand and wrist. The infection resulted in severe pain, paresthesia and restriction of movement in the hand.Flexor tenosynovectomy, followed by histological and microbiological studies, indicated the presence of atypical mycobacteria. The patient was started on a combination antimicrobial therapy for 6 months. The patient regained full range of motion and returned to perform daily activities with ease.Diagnosis of M. marinum infection of the hand is challenging as the presentation mimics other conditions and may have nonspecific histological findings. This atypical mycobacterium may also show resistance to commonly used antitubercular drugs. Hand surgeons should maintain a high index of suspicion of M. marinum and adopt a multiteam approach to prevent delay in diagnosis for successful treatment.

Abstract
BACKGROUND Multiple rice bodies in the wrist is a rare disorder that requires surgery, and there are still many uncertainties regarding its diagnosis and treatment.
CASE SUMMARY We described a rare case of chronic idiopathic tenosynovitis with rice bodies of the wrist in a 71-year-old man and reviewed similar topics in the literature. A total of 43 articles and 61 cases were included in the literature review. Our case had a usual presentation: it was similar to those in the literature. The affected population was mainly older adults, with an average age of 59.43 (range, 3 to 90) years. The male-to-female ratio was 1.54:1 (37/24).Most of them showed limited swelling and pain, only 23.0% had carpal tunnel symptoms, and the average disease duration was 18.03 (0.5-60) mo. Wrist flexor tendon sheath involvement was the most common (95.1%, 58/61), and only 3 cases had extensor tendon sheath involvement.The main causes were tuberculosis (34.4%, 21/61), non-tuberculous mycobacteria (24.6%, 15/61), idiopathic tenosynovitis (31.1%, 19/61), and others (9.84%, 6/61). There were 10 patients with recurrences; in 6 of them, were due to non-tuberculous mycobacterial infections.
CONCLUSION We reported a case of wrist idiopathic tenosynovitis with rice body formation, and established a clinical management algorithm for wrist tenosynovitis with rice bodies, which can provide some reference for our clinical diagnosis and treatment. The symptoms of rice-body bursitis of the wrist are insidious, nonspecific, and difficult to identify. The aetiology is mainly idiopathic tenosynovitis and mycobacterial (tuberculosis or non-tuberculous) infections; the latter are difficult to treat and require long-duration systemic combination antibiotic therapies. Therefore, before a diagnosis of idiopathic tenosynovitis is made, we must exclude other causes, especially mycobacterial infections.

Abstract
CASE A 76-year-old fisherman with a history of diabetes mellitus, coronary artery bypass grafting, and a previous ipsilateral elbow wound presented with a 1-year history of hand pain and swelling. Anti-inflammatories and antibiotics were administered without improvement. Magnetic resonance imaging and ultrasound demonstrated flexor tenosynovitis. Intraoperative cultures revealed Mycobacterium chimaera. The treatment course included 2 tenosynovectomies and a 1-year course of triple antimycobacterial therapy. CONCLUSION Nontuberculous mycobacteria infections should be considered in cases of indolent tenosynovitis. M. chimaera should be considered in patients with a history of cardiopulmonary bypass given its association with cardiopulmonary heater-cooler units.

Abstract
BACKGROUND Although 5-aminolevulinic acid photodynamic therapy (ALA-PDT) has been extensively used to treat various skin diseases, its application to the treatment of cutaneous infection caused by Mycobacterium marinum (M. marinum), especially by drug-resistant M. marinum, is still unclear. OBJECTIVES We evaluated the efficacy of ALA-PDT on M. marinum in a mouse infection model and tested its killing effect on M. marinum in vitro. We also investigated the clinical effect of ALA-PDT on cutaneous granuloma caused by drug-resistant M. marinum. MATERIALS AND METHODS A total of 9 M. marinum strains isolated from patients were tested for anti-mycobacterial susceptibility. The effects of ALA-PDT on M. marinum in vitro and in mice model were investigated. Therapeutic efficacy was further assessed in two patients with cutaneous granuloma caused by drug- resistant M. marinum. RESULTS We demonstrated that ALA-PDT directly killed M. marinum in vitro. The cutaneous lesions on mouse paws caused by M. marinum were fully recovered 4 weeks after the ALA-PDT treatment. ALA-PDT was also effective in two patients with cutaneous infection caused by drug-resistant M. marinum. The level of intracellular ROS in M. marinum treated with ALA-PDT was significantly higher than that of M. marinum alone. CONCLUSIONS The results suggest that ALA-PDT is effective in treating M. marinum cutaneous infections by releasing more reactive oxygen species to kill M. marinum directly, and these effects are independent of systemic immune responses. The data highlights that ALA-PDT is a promising therapeutic choice for treatment of M. marinum cutaneous infections, especially drug-resistant M. marinum infections.

Abstract
Most cases of hand infections are caused by gram-positive cocci and gram-negative bacilli. Atypical hand infections are rare and are caused by uncommon pathogens like Mycobacterium tuberculosis (TB). Musculoskeletal tuberculosis accounts for 20% of TB cases, and only 2% of these cases involve the hand and foot. In this article, we describe a case of hand TB that had spread from the thenar space to the space of Parona. The patient was treated with a combined surgical and medical approach. A 29-year-old male patient presented to our clinic with the complaint of pain and swelling of the right hand that had been worsening for 4 months before presentation. It was associated with mild weakness and night sweats. On physical examination, he had two separate swellings: one at the thenar eminence and one at the volar side of the wrist. He was taken for incision, which showed caseous material on both sites. It was sent for culture that revealed mycobacterium tuberculosis. The patient was placed on anti-TB medications for a total of 6 months. Tuberculous infection of the hand is a rare condition; the most common musculoskeletal sites are the spine, hip, and knee. Early diagnosis and treatment of TB infection in hand are essential for retaining optimal function. The diagnosis usually depends on the clinical presentation supported by laboratory tests and imaging studies. Treatment consists of medical, surgical, or combined treatment. Surgical intervention should aim to remove all the infected material in addition to debridement of the involved tissues.

Abstract
Synovial tuberculosis in the wrist is a rare disease that is usually misdiagnosed at the early stage. In this case, we presented a 67-year-old male with wrist joint tuberculosis who presented repeated left wrist joint edema for more than 2 years. The patient received surgery twice. During the second surgery, the combination of metagenomic next-generation sequencing (mNGS) and pathological analysis contributed to the detection of Mycobacterium tuberculosis in lesion tissues. Conventional anti-tubercular therapy confirmed the diagnosis of synovial tuberculosis in the wrist joint. In conclusion, mNGS contributed to the rapid and accurate detection of tubercle bacillus.

Abstract
Bite injuries are common. Along with the resulting complications, they represent approximately 1-2 % of all emergency department visits. In over 75 %, the hands are affected. In Northern Europe, bites and subsequent infections are mainly caused by dogs and cats but also by humans.Up to 40 % of all hand infections are caused to bite injuries. Due to the multiple and complex compartments as well as the low soft tissue coverage of functionally relevant structures, even the smallest and most superficial bite injuries of the hand lead to infections. Any bite injury to the hand may subsequently may result in a fulminant infection and, rarely, even death.The spectrum of pathogens from the oral flora of the biting animal or person is diverse and includes aerobic and anaerobic bacterial strains. Bite injuries represent a major challenge for both the injured person and the attending physician. The rate of complications has been shown to increase with delayed medical consultation, lack of medical care and inadequate wound care. In this review, we discuss the types and complications of bite wounds, their potential risk of infection, their pathogen spectrum and appearance, and their effective treatment.

Abstract
Atypical infections of the hand are rare and often misdiagnosed. Delay of treatment can lead to irreversible damage, even life-threatening sepsis. The article provides a survey of some of the most frequent atypical infections and their appearance on the hand (Mykobakteria, Vibriones, Francisella, Actinomycetoma), illustrated by two case reports. Knowing the pathogenesis of the most frequent atypical infections allows considering them in the daily practice for differential diagnosis, initiate specific testing, and administer an adequate therapy at an early stage.
